Earnings: RealNetworks Reports Losses For Q3; Games Help Increase Revenues

RealNetworks (NSDQ: RNWK) announced its Q308 earnings today, and it reported losses for the quarter, though the games division helped shore up the topline. Its Q3 losses were $4.5 million, compared with a net profit of $4.3 million in the year-ago period. Revenues grew 5 percent to $152.0 million compared with $145.1 million for Q308.

Division wise:
—a 19 percent increase in games revenue to $34.2 million
—a 10 percent increase in music revenue to $41.6 million
—3 percent decline in media software and services revenue to $24.5 million
—3 percent decline in technology products and solutions revenue to $51.6 million.
